    This is one of the side panels from a Danger Den Double-wide I will be building. The rest of it is still being painted. Air-brusher = www.stevenunez.com
    rig will be Asus Rampage II - Quad SLI 295s (at least until Nvidia gets me Fermis) and modest i7 920. 12 Gigs of Crucial Ballistix Tracers, full Danger Den water-cooling except Koolance GPU blocks and reservoir/pump unit. Painted Silverstone Zeus PSU, two painted Feser 480 rads.

    Had a few days home between trips so I got started . . .still waiting for four 480s and an Asus R3E . . .
    First, I get my fittings sponsored and I do not want to shell out cash for those nice black ones so . . .

    Ghetto powers . . . activate!


    Will have to touch them up after installing but such is life:

    Still waiting for fitting extenders so for now I am using other ones to test fit. I am using a set of Koolance manifolds to allow me to do a nice parallel setup. Will it perform well? Who knows?

    The optical bay is one the back in this rig. It will house a Martix Orbital Typhoon display, one of the cool new Lamptron fan controllers, and a blue ray drive. I am thinking about stealthing the bay with modders mesh.


    Using AC Ryan fan grills for contrast with the case.

    Also will use inline temp sensors since I am using Asus ROG boards

    By the time I get home from Miami I should have a sleeved PSU from Performance PCS and hopefully will know if I need to do short-term build with my existing hardware (have to be at a show on April 30th) or if my new stuff will be here.
